What I Look for in a Good Storage Box
When I shop for a thread spool storage box, I pay attention to a few important things. I want something that fits my spool sizes, keeps them secure, and is easy to carry or store. I also prefer a box that lets me see my threads quickly, because I do not want to open several containers just to find one color.
Size and Capacity
I always check how many spools the box can hold. If I have a small collection, a compact box works well for me. But if I sew often, I need a larger box with enough compartments for all my colors and thread types. I also make sure the box is deep enough for taller spools, since some storage boxes are too shallow.
Material and Durability
I usually choose a box made from strong plastic because it is lightweight and easy to clean. If I want something more decorative, I may look at wood or fabric storage options. Still, I always make sure the material feels durable enough to protect my spools from damage over time.
Compartment Design
For me, the compartment layout matters a lot. I like individual slots or dividers because they keep each spool in place and prevent rolling. If the compartments are adjustable, that is even better, because I can store different spool sizes more easily. A well-designed interior saves me time and keeps my threads organized.
Portability and Ease of Use
I prefer a storage box with a secure latch or handle if I plan to move it around. This is especially useful when I take my sewing supplies to classes or craft groups. I also like boxes that open smoothly and close tightly, because I do not want my spools spilling out.
Visibility and Organization
I find clear lids or transparent sides very helpful. They let me see my thread colors at a glance, which makes picking the right spool much easier. If the box is not clear, I make sure it has labels or a layout that helps me stay organized.
Price and Value
When I compare prices, I try to think about value instead of cost alone. A cheaper box may work fine at first, but I want something that lasts and keeps my supplies protected. For me, paying a little more for better quality is often worth it.
